Expanding to meet growing demand for our services

Posted 02 Aug 2023   By Easton Bevins

We recently welcomed a number of new team members into the business to support existing staff and help meet an ever-growing demand for its services.

John Neale has joined Easton Bevin’s residential surveying department. After working for large national providers of residential surveys and valuations, John brings a wealth of experience in residential surveying, as well as an in-depth knowledge of the local area. His skills and additional support will be welcomed by the team. John is looking forward to honing his skills and providing the personalised service that Easton Bevins are known for, as well as expanding his knowledge into other areas of surveying work.

Trainee block manager, Macey Stone has joined Easton Bevin’s Block Management team. Macey will work alongside the other block managers in this busy department to help deliver the full range of block management support services, whilst gaining experience to become a qualified block manager.

The company has also carried on their long-standing commitment of recruiting building surveying placement students to provide them with valuable experience in the industry to assist them with becoming qualified building surveyors in the future. Pat Garret and Emily Buckeridge will be based in the Bristol office and will be assisting team members across the practice, gaining valuable industry experience along the way.

Associate Director, Richard Sherwood comments: “Despite the current financial environment, we are seeing a continued increase in demand for our services across the board. We offer a comprehensive range of property consultancy services, and having these additional skills on board will help ensure we provide a seamless experience for our clients who rely on us for critical advice and support.”
